IndyCar posts updated code of conduct
– IndyCar has posted an updated code of conduct for competitors in the championship, which series boss Mark Miles insists is 'not a gag order'.IndyCar has sent an amendment of the 2015 regulations to teams, including the introduction of Rule 9.3.8, which states:"Competitors must be respectful, professional, fair and courteous to others. At all times, competitors must not, attempt to, or engage in conduct or statements that in the judgment of IndyCar:a) Threatens or denigrates any official, fellow competitor or the IndyCar brand.b) Calls into question the integrity or legitimacy of the rules or their application, construction or interpretation.c) Denigrates the IndyCar Series...
